We are looking for a Junior Site Reliability Engineer for our client in Toronto, ON

Job Title: Junior Site Reliability Engineer

Job Location: Toronto, ON

Job Type: Contract

Job Description

Requirement/Must Have:

  • Strong troubleshooting experience.
  • Knowledge of SQL and ability to write SQL queries to generate reports.
  • Experience with Site Reliability Engineering tools such as PagerDuty.
  • Understanding of one or more programming languages, databases, platforms, code management tooling, or web technologies.
  • 2 years of hands-on experience using Microsoft Copilot in a corporate or enterprise environment.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work in a deadline-driven, results-oriented environment while maintaining high-quality standards.

Experience

  • Experience analyzing monitoring dashboards such as Dynatrace and logging systems such as ELK.
  • Experience leading investigation and resolution of application operational failures.
  • Experience participating in release walkthrough reviews, implementation plans, and testing plans.
  • Experience creating and maintaining support documentation and operational processes.
  • Experience working collaboratively across multiple IT teams and business units.
  • Familiarity with ITSM preferred.
  • Experience with architecture or process workflow analysis and design preferred

Responsibilities

  • Perform system health checks, monitoring, alerting, and take corresponding actions as required.
  • Lead investigation and analysis of application operational failures through resolution and support root cause identification.
  • Analyze system monitoring dashboards and logging tools to identify potential issues, conflicts, and risks.
  • Ensure production and maintenance of high-quality support documents and operational processes.
  • Promote innovative methods of working and implement best practices.
  • Participate in project release walkthroughs, handover specifications, implementation plans, and testing plans.
  • Write and execute SQL queries to generate reports and support analysis.
  • Build and maintain strong working relationships across IT partners, units, and platforms.

Should Have:

  • Familiarity with IT Service Management practices.
  • Experience with architecture or process workflow analysis and design.

Skills

  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ines simultaneously.
  • Strong collaboration and stakeholder engagement skills.
  • Monitoring and incident management expertise.

Qualification and Education:

  • Bachelor s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or related field or equivalent experience.
